#VU16778 Input validation error in BIG-IP LTM - CVE-2018-17539


Vulnerability identifier: #VU16778

Vulnerability risk: Low

CVSSv4.0: 6.6 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:N/VC:N/VI:N/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Clear]

CVE-ID: CVE-2018-17539

CWE-ID: CWE-20

Exploitation vector: Network

Exploit availability: No

Vulnerable software:
BIG-IP LTM
Hardware solutions / Security hardware applicances

Vendor: F5 Networks

Description
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.

The vulnerability exists in BGP daemon (bgpd) due to insufficient validation of user-supplied input. A remote attacker can perform a denial of service attack via an autonomous system (AS) path containing 8 or more autonomous system number (ASN) elements.

Mitigation
Install update from vendor's website.

Vulnerable software versions

BIG-IP LTM: 11.2.1 - 14.0.0
